i have a requirement where we want to broadcast a report once the loads are finished. I have a process chain "zdaily". the requirement states that once the process chain is successful, we want to broadcast a report "Orders by Customer" to a user via email. i searched on SDN but i didnt understand the steps i need to follow to achieve this. Please help me out.
thanks
Laura.

Hi,
Here are the steps.
1. at the end of your process chain , include the  process type " Trigger Event data change (for broadcaster)" .
       (this is available under process type of Loadprocess and post-processing )
2.  Maintain the variant for the trigger event data change . ie) specify the infocube name which you want to broadcast the report .
3.  Activate the process chain..
4. go to the information broadcaster for the report  , in the scheduling option  you will find "  Execution with Data Change in the InfoProvider " &  "Scheduling in SAP Background Processing ".
In that mark the check box for execution with datachange in the infoprovider.
5. If you didn't find the option as above  I said , then you have to check the authorization óbject S_RS_BCS . In that object check the RS_EVTYPE  whether the DC (Execution with Data Change in the InfoProvider) is enabled.
6. Schedule the process chain , it will trigger the information broadcaster and it will precalculate the report send a mail to the users.

  • Want to send report Via Email

    hi,
    i am using forms 6.0
    I want to send my report Via Email to an email address in HTML Farmat.i want to set destination property at run time retriving from database. (mean without giving any runtime parameter manually)Plz tell me how i can do that i am working in windows environment.
    Waiting 4 ur reply.
    Thanx in advance.
    Zahid Raj.

    Hi Zahid
    From Forms 6.0, you need to call Reports using standard SRW.Run_Product call. Please refer to the product document for other SRw calls which can be used for Forms/Reports integration. In this SRW call, you need to sent the runtime argument to Reports. In your case, write a pl/sql code which would set the destype=mail, desformat=html and desname set to the email address for reciever which you would be fetching from DB in Forms application. And then send these arguments in the SRW call to run the Reports.

  • Sending Report via Email from app Serv 10g

    I am able to generate a report as an email using the following link
    http://server:7778/reports/rwservlet?userid=xx/xx@xx&module=ord_ack.rdf&destype=MAIL&DESNAME=[email protected]&desformat=pdf&subject="Order Placed"&from=[email protected]&A_SEQ_ORDER_NO=4104&a_user=NKW&a_by_user=NKW&A_PRINT_KIT=Y&A_RPT_NAME=P
    The issue is that the email is blank... I've tried using &body=" " or &message=" " to no affect.
    This is going to be user defined text, so I need to be variable. Anyone have any suggestions on how to achieve this?
    Thanks,
    Scott

    I believe with destype=mail, the whole report is going to be attached as a file, so there is no body message.
    Are you getting the report attached as a .pdf file ?
    If you want to customize the body with a message and send the report as a .pdf attachment then look at chapter 15 - Creating Advanced Distributions, basically, you would be doing XML distribution.
    http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B14099_19/bi.1012/b14048.pdf
    i.e.
    Sample XML file
    <mail id="grx90" to="[email protected]">
    <body srcType="text">
    Attached you will find the summary report and breakdown by department of weekly
    totals.
    </body>
    <attach format="rtf" name="myAttach.rtf" srcType="report">
    <include src="report"/>
    </attach>Sample URL
    http://your_server:port/reports/rwservlet?report=rep.jsp&userid=db_credentials&destination=$ORACLE_HOME/reports/distribution/distribution.xml&distribute=yes
